The Chandelier Lupine with its columnar spikes of lemon yellow and white flowers appear on blue-green palmated foliage from May to June is sure to catch your eye wherever it is planted. With its upright, straight and tall growth habit, low maintenance, and resistance to deer once established, this Lupine is a good choice for the perennial garden.
Chandelier Lupine Care
Lupines do well in full sun and should be planted in an area where the soil is moist and well-drained. They are not overly tolerant of nutrient rich soil and prefer to grow in sandy, nutrient poor soils.
Deadheading is not recommended as we want to encourage this sometimes tender perennial to reseed in our gardens wherever it may.
Chandelier Lupine Spacing
Attaining a height of 24 to 30 inches and a spread of 15 to 18 inches at maturity this tall perennial would do well planted in groups in the back of a garden border or used as an accent in a mixed conifer bed.
